Piper's Whim 2G
Instant - Arcane
Put a creature into play from your hand with converted mana cost 3 or less.
If Piper's Whim was spliced, instead put a creature from your hand into play with converted mana cost less than or equal to the converted mana cost of the spell Piper's Whim is spliced onto.
Splice onto Arcane G

Piper's Whim 2G
Instant - Arcane
Put a creature card from your hand into play with converted mana cost equal to or less than the converted mana cost of this spell (Splice costs are not part of the converted mana cost).
Splice onto Arcane 1G

CHANGES:
Added 1 to splice cost.
Some wording changes.

Compare to Through the Breach:

4R
Instant-Arcane
Put a creature card from your hand into play. That creature has haste. Sacrifice that creature at end of turn.
Splice onto Arcane  2RR (As you play an Arcane spell, you may reveal this card from your hand and pay its splice cost. If you do, add this card’s effects to that spell.)

Your card needs to have a significantly higher Splice cost, imo. Pretty much all Splice costs on powerful effects are highly costed, and this one is fairly powerful. <3 the awesome use of Arcane, though!

I think that the splice cost should be 1G or 2G, with 1G being FAR more powerful than 2G. G is just too low for this type of mechanic, because you can essentially get to cast 4-5 CC creatures for G.

isn't the highest price for an arcane spell five?  I added 1 to cost because to get a creature into play for free on kodama's reach, you would need to pay 3 for it then splice for 2...u get a deceiver and a kodama's reach for 1 mana cheaper than usual?  I think the cost is fine with just 1 more, of course once more expensive spells come out...it make the effect more powerful, but having that much mana let's you cast more powerful effects anyway.

Also, note the templating of Through The Breach. Yours should be

Put a creature card from your hand with converted mana cost equal to or less than the converted mana cost of this spell into play.

I think, though the converted mana cost stuff does jumble it a bit. Either way, I know it has to be a creature card you're putting into play.

It may also be confusing as to whether or not the Splice cost counts towards the converted mana cost, so you may want remind text for that. (I believe it does not, but I'm not positive.)
